Sumario:In the mononuclear title compound, [Cu(C4H4O 5)(C6H6N2O)(H2O) 2], the CuII centre is bound to a chelating oxydiacetate ligand, a monodentate pyridine-3-carboxamide unit and two water mol-ecules, defining an octa-hedral coordination where the first two ligands form the equatorial plane and the last two occupy the apical sites. The planar oxydiacetate ligand is slightly disordered at its central ether O atom. The availability of efficient donors and acceptors for hydrogen bonding results in a complex inter-action scheme where each monomer links to six similar units to define a well connected three-dimensional structure. A comparison is made with related structures in the literature, and the reasons for their differences are discussed. © 2009 International Union of Crystallography.
